The In-Between: Exhibition Opening
Join us Saturday, May 31 from 6–9 PM at the Future Front House (1900 E 12th St, Austin) for the opening of The In-Between, a group show and zine launch exploring the spaces where queer love, intimacy, and community grow.
This exhibition, presented by The Gallery ATX/Mujer Manifesto in partnership with Future Front Texas, celebrates the messy, powerful in-between — where identities shift, relationships bloom, and connection defies convention.
FEATURING 13 AUSTIN-BASED, EMERGING ARTISTS —
Garrett Skupinski, Shelby Criswell, Gerardo Enrique Gomez, Ethan Isaiah, Vincent Yannicelli, Daniela Rivero, Andy Dean, Erin E Freeman, Essie Somma, Amalya Graham, Ericka Laborde, Rewon Shimray, and Gabriela Rodriguez.
The Gallery ATX is a woman-powered, Austin-based 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ization supporting artists from underrepresented communities. Founded in 2015, we are devoted to exhibiting original and profound works of art from a carefully curated group of artists.
